Im greatly disappointed that Bungie lied a few weeks back when they said Checkmate wasn’t going to replace the base PvP experience since they are now going back on their word and forcefully implementing checkmate across the board.
I believe checkmate has a place in pvp, but it should not be the standard crucible experience!
As a dedicated pvp player, my opinion is that checkmate should only be featured in competitive playlists (3v3, trials, comp). For regular quickplay playlists (ie: control, clash, rumble) it should stay as we know it - just standard/regular crucible.
Here are some specific checkmate related feedback:
- special ammo implementation is extremely flawed since it results in snowballing issues. Just make it so that you spawn with special ammo, and when you kill someone you can pick up their brick. I dont see the need to mess with this at all.
- limited special ammo, abilities, higher HP, and longer time-to-kills encourage passive team-shooting and lane-ing. This will result in extremely boring 6v6 games. This is why control, clash, etc should not be checkmate.
- checkmate destroys player expression and build-crafting. Players will default to either movement exotics (tranvsersive steps, dunemarchers, peacekeepers, stompees, etc.) or exotics that grant extra ability charges (armamentarium, sixth coyote, starfire protocol). We should be able to mess around in a 6v6 game with fun wacky builds.
The only thing I like about checkmate is the reduced ability usage, however I want to emphasize that this should only be in competitive settings (3v3, trials, comp). For regular quickplay, we should be able to have fun with our abilities on regular cooldowns.
